Ingredients
- 1 cup frozen mango chunks (about 1 medium mango)
- 1 cup frozen pineapple chunks
- 1 ripe banana (fresh or frozen)
- 1/2 cup Greek yogurt or coconut yogurt (for vegan option)
- 1/2 cup coconut water or almond milk
- 1 tablespoon honey or maple syrup (optional)
- 1 teaspoon fresh lime juice
- 1/2 teaspoon grated fresh ginger
- Ice cubes (if using fresh fruit instead of frozen)
Instructions
- Add all ingredients to a high-powered blender in the order listed.
- Start blending on low speed, then gradually increase to high.
- Blend for 1-2 minutes until completely smooth and creamy.
- If the mixture is too thick, add more liquid 1 tablespoon at a time.
- Taste and adjust sweetness if needed by adding more honey.
- Pour into glasses and serve immediately.
Expert Tips for the Perfect Smoothie
- For winter smoothies healthy alternatives: Use room temperature ingredients and warm the liquid slightly for a comforting warm smoothies version.
- Transform it into a gingerbread smoothie by adding 1/4 teaspoon each of cinnamon and nutmeg, plus a pinch of cloves.
- Freeze smoothie leftovers in popsicle molds for a healthy frozen treat.
- For extra protein, add a scoop of vanilla protein powder or a tablespoon of chia seeds.
Delicious Variations to Try
- Tropical Green: Add a handful of baby spinach or kale (you won't taste it!)
- Creamy Coconut: Replace coconut water with coconut milk for richer texture
- Protein Power: Add a scoop of your favorite protein powder
- Sunrise Blend: Add 1/2 cup carrots for extra vitamin A
Smoothie Meal Prep Guide
This mango pineapple smoothie recipe is perfect for meal prepping:
- Freezer packs: Pre-portion all frozen ingredients into ziplock bags. When ready, just add liquid and blend.
- Refrigerator storage: Prepared smoothies keep well for 24 hours in airtight containers.
- Pre-cut fruit: Chop fresh mango and pineapple in advance for quicker prep.
- Portable option: Pour into mason jars with lids for easy transport.
